  • Edit: I recently learned some info on resolution in 3D Coat listed here is WRONG! Voxel Density DOES change in relationship to the grid size, even after the primitive shape has been placed! Be careful when resizing stuff :)
    In this video series, I'll go over the entire process for creating a concept painting, from gathering photo reference and using it to design original fantasy architecture, to sculpting and modeling the world using 3D Coat and Blender. Finally we'll create a render and finish the painting off in Photoshop.
    I've also included sections going over the basics of Blender and 3D Coat for beginners. This isn't meant to be comprehensive, only to get you started creating with these programs.

    with vox hide if you go from vox to surf and back the buffer gets cleared and you wont have hidden pieces coming back that you dont want to have come back.
    also when saving, if you have alot in your scene, wait "a bit" before you close the program. it takes large scenes a while to save sometimes and if your too fast with closing the app when you re-open you will be missing things in your scene and wont know why.
    this is a common known in the community. i wish coat would show you a save timer bar so you would know when to safely close the app. currently if you want save feedback you need to turn on zip saves option, then it will show up in the interface your save time....just a little quirk...
